How Does Weight Capacity Impact Your Choice of Ramp?

Weight capacity significantly impacts your choice of ramp. The weight capacity indicates the maximum load the ramp can safely support. You must consider the combined weight of the dirt bike and any additional gear. This ensures safety during loading and unloading.

To choose the right ramp, first, identify the weight of your dirt bike. Next, add the weight of extra equipment. Consider a safety margin by selecting a ramp with a weight capacity higher than your total. This prevents potential damage to both the ramp and the bike.

Look for ramps made with durable materials. Aluminum ramps typically offer a lighter weight along with a high weight capacity. Compare different models and their specifications. Ensuring adequate weight capacity will enhance usability and safety when accessing your vehicle.

How Do You Properly Size a Bi-Fold Dirt Bike Ramp for Your Truck?

To properly size a bi-fold dirt bike ramp for your truck, consider the ramp length, width, weight capacity, and the height of your truck bed. These factors ensure safety and stability when loading and unloading your dirt bike.

  1. Ramp Length: Choose a ramp length that provides a safe angle for loading. A length of 6 to 8 feet typically works well, as it creates a less steep incline. A study by Bike Magazine (Smith, 2022) indicates that a gentler slope reduces the risk of accidents while handling heavy loads.

  2. Ramp Width: Ensure the ramp has adequate width for stability. A width of at least 48 inches is recommended to accommodate most dirt bikes. This width allows the bike tires to fit comfortably while reducing the risk of tipping during use.

  3. Weight Capacity: Confirm that the ramp can support the weight of your dirt bike. Most dirt bike ramps have weight limits ranging from 800 to 1500 pounds. Check the specific ramp’s rating to ensure it’s suitable for your bike, as safety should always be the top priority.

  4. Truck Bed Height: Measure the height of your truck bed from the ground. The ramp must match this height to ensure a smooth transition. Generally, a ramp should align with the height of the truck bed to prevent damage to the bike and ramp.

  5. Material Quality: Opt for ramps made from durable materials like aluminum or steel. Aluminum ramps weigh less and are typically easier to maneuver, while steel ramps may offer greater durability but can be heavier. Check the specifications for loading ease and long-term use.

  6. Additional Features: Consider ramps with features like non-slip surfaces or safety straps. Non-slip surfaces enhance grip during loading, and safety straps provide extra security by keeping the ramp in place.

By evaluating these factors, you can select a bi-fold dirt bike ramp that fits both your truck and your dirt bike effectively and safely.
